es.hideout-lastation.com
Paraíso Para Los Diseñadores Y Desarrolladores


15 fuentes gratuitas para aprender el lenguaje de programación Swift

Si todavía no lo sabe, Apple ha introducido un nuevo lenguaje de programación llamado Swift en la WWDC de este año, junto con el nuevo Mac OS X Yosemite. Swift tiene como objetivo simplificar los códigos utilizados en las plataformas Apple iOS y OS X. A pesar del nuevo nombre, Swift es compatible con las raíces de predecesores como C, Objective-C y el marco Cocoa Touch.

Si ha estado programando con Objective-C, aprender Swift sería pan comido ya que ha heredado una cantidad de sintaxis con la que ya puede estar familiarizado . Y si el aprendizaje de Swift está en su lista de tareas pendientes pero no ha comenzado, aquí hay algunas fuentes gratuitas que le facilitarán las cosas .

1. El lenguaje de programación Swift

Disponible para descargar para Mac OS e iOS, el lenguaje de programación Swift está disponible a través de iBooks. Es la propia referencia de Swift de Apple, y cubre los conceptos básicos, los conceptos y el flujo de trabajo con ejemplos de código. Una guía oficial como esta es siempre el mejor lugar para comenzar con algo nuevo.

[Echale un vistazo]

2. Introducción a Swift

¿No eres fanático de los libros electrónicos? No es un problema. ¿Qué tal un video curso en su lugar? Apple también lanzó una lista de reproducción de videos en Youtube que contiene cursos cortos en Swift, que cubre la introducción y varias de sus sintaxis, como constante y variables, números enteros y operaciones aritméticas.

[Echale un vistazo]

3. El blog de Swift

Aquí hay una tercera fuente en Swift de Apple, un blog dedicado llamado The Swift Blog. El blog incluye consejos, ideas y ejemplos sobre la utilización de Swift. A pesar de que solo se publicaron algunos posts en el momento de la redacción, esta sigue siendo la mejor fuente para mantenerse actualizado con Swift.

[Echale un vistazo]

4. Guía absoluta para principiantes de Swift

Muchos desarrolladores también han puesto sus manos en Swift y han compartido sus hallazgos en sus blogs. TeamTreeHouse en su publicación, Una guía absoluta para principiantes de Swift, resumió lo esencial para principiantes; qué es Swift, las herramientas de requisitos previos y un resumen básico de la sintaxis de Swift.

[Echale un vistazo]

5. Introducción a Swift para no programadores

Swift está diseñado para ser tan fácil de entender como sea posible para que los que no son programadores o los usuarios de nivel inicial puedan recogerlo rápidamente. Este curso gratuito de Udemy, titulado Introducción a Swift para no programadores, consta de 8 videos que lo guiarán a través de los fundamentos, incluso sin experiencia previa en programación.

[Echale un vistazo]

6. SoSoSwift

SoSoSwift es una colección de fuentes sobre dónde aprender Swift. Aquí puede encontrar videos, artículos, tutoriales, ejemplos de código y bibliotecas para crear aplicaciones para iOS y OS X, con Swift. ¿Tiene sugerencias de fuentes o tutoriales para ser incluidos en la colección? Puede enviar una solicitud o enviar el enlace al sitio para que aparezca en la lista.

[Echale un vistazo]

7. LearnSwift

LearnSwift es similar a SoSoSwift. Es una colección de fuentes para tutoriales, videos screencasts y bibliotecas para Swift. LearnSwift presentó las fuentes en tres secciones: Principiante, Intermedio y Avanzado. Elige el nivel en el que más confías y comienza a aprender Swift hoy.

[Echale un vistazo]

8. SwiftLang

SwiftLang es otro buen lugar para sumergirte en Swift. SwiftLift ha unido un montón de referencias de varias fuentes. SwiftLang también tiene un foro donde podemos pedir ayuda o ayudar a otros con respecto a la programación de Swift.

[Echale un vistazo]

9. Swift Cheat Sheet

Swift consiste en mucha sintaxis que sería difícil de digerir de una sola vez. Entonces, aquí hay una hoja de trucos de Swift para referencia rápida, compuesta por Ray Wenderlich. Resume una cantidad de sintaxis de Swift, todo en una página.

10. Crea tu primera aplicación con Swift

Ahora que ya ha reparado en lo básico, comencemos a construir su primera aplicación. ¿Qué tal crear un juego? Este eBook, Learn Swift Build Your First iOS Game, le enseñará los pasos necesarios para construir un juego llamado Swiftris, que imita al popular juego clásico, Tetris . El libro está disponible por suscripción por correo electrónico.

[Echale un vistazo]

11. Crear una aplicación simple OS X con Swift

En este video screencast de 10 minutos, Jeannot Muller le muestra lo fácil que es usar Swift. La aplicación creada es muy simple, ya que se compone de solo campos de entrada y un botón.

12. Dibujar con Swift en áreas de juego

Una característica importante que Apple trajo a Swift es el patio de recreo. Dentro del patio de recreo, podemos ver de inmediato cómo actúan y salen nuestros códigos inmediatamente. Únete a Nate Murray en este video para ver cómo "jugar" en el patio de recreo.

13. Crear una aplicación de lista de tareas usando Swift

Hay muchas aplicaciones para hacer listas en la App Store. Muchos de ellos brindan un conjunto de excelentes características con un diseño de interfaz de usuario agradable. Pero, si tiene ganas de crear su propia aplicación de lista de tareas pendientes, aquí hay un video screencast para comenzar.

14. Desarrollar aplicaciones iOS 8 con Swift

Con iOS8 en camino, querrá prepararse para construir esa aplicación. Jameson Quave en su serie de publicaciones - Parte 1 y Parte 2 - le enseñará cómo usar Swift para crear una aplicación para iOS 8.

15. Swift en StackOverflow

Tener errores en su aplicación es inevitable. Entonces, en caso de que tengas problemas de errores, dirígete a este OverflowStack for Swift para obtener ayuda de otros desarrolladores. También es probable que te encuentres con algunos hilos donde puedes encontrar un par de consejos y trucos sobre cómo usar Swift.

[Echale un vistazo]

16. Hackeando con Swift (Bonus)

Hacking with Swift es una colección de cursos que enseñan desarrollos de aplicaciones con Swift escritos por Paul Hudson. Cada proyecto lo guiará a través de enfoques prácticos sobre cómo aprovechar iOS para crear aplicaciones y juegos excelentes. Los cursos son 100% gratuitos y el código fuente del proyecto se puede encontrar en Github.

10 mejores herramientas de mantenimiento de PC para un mejor rendimiento de la PC

10 mejores herramientas de mantenimiento de PC para un mejor rendimiento de la PC

Las computadoras requieren mantenimiento continuo para garantizar una gran experiencia. Limpiar datos no necesarios, actualizar el software, mantener el sistema a salvo de programas dañinos y cuidar el hardware conectado puede parecer una tarea ardua. Pero todo esto se puede hacer fácilmente usando algunas herramientas útiles de mantenimiento de PC.Ha

(Consejos de tecnología y diseño)

Versión de regalo: Conjunto de iconos de web de alta calidad "Cutie"

Versión de regalo: Conjunto de iconos de web de alta calidad "Cutie"

"Cutie" es un ícono lindo como un pastel. Consiste en los iconos web más comúnmente utilizados, diseñados con una intención: atraer atención y diversión a sus sitios web, blogs, aplicaciones o software. Los iconos están diseñados con colores brillantes y cálidos, líneas curvas y gran atención a los detalles.Atención: l

(Consejos de tecnología y diseño)